Lawn Bowls
In common with sports like golf, shooting, archery, etc, lawn bowling is a
ABSTRACTION target sport. Lawn bowling games take the form of singles, pairs, triples,
or fours according to the number of bowlers in each team. A game is
played on a rink, which is a demarcated strip of a bowling green. An end
begins when the first player lays a mat and delivers an unbiased jack,
which is the focal point for a head.

As there are different types of lawn bowling, the short mat bowling made
lawn bowling very famous. Short mat bowls can be played in hotels,
schools and colleges, social clubs, and even in village hills because of
their versatility. Short mat bowls are famous in such areas because there is
a space restriction and this sport is perfect for such a situation.

Equipment

● The Bowls or Balls

Lawn Bowling is played in sets and there are four balls in each set. Each
set is not only unique but also has its own special symbol which is etched
in the center circle on both sides. In lawn bowling, the game is played
with four balls. We can either call it as balls or bowls.

● In Lawn Bowling, the bowls are biased and these are not perfectly
round bowls. So, when a player rolls the bowl, it moves in a path
that is curved in nature. It means it curves when we roll the ball.
So this forces the player to roll his bowl in an outward direction
with an angle to reach the target.

● Lawn Bowling is much like alley bowling where the players or the
bowlers roll the ball towards a target or a goal. In lawn bowling,
the target is a small white ball, whose size is like a billiard ball
and is known as ‘jack’. The points are awarded to the player who
can locate his ball as near as the jack. This is the main aim of the
game as to roll the bowl and get as close to the jack as possible.

Types of Delivery

1. Draw − In this type of delivery, the ball is rolled to a specific


location or position by trying to avoid any disturbance to the balls
already in the head.

2. Forehand Draw − This is normally executed by the right-handed
bowler. This delivery is called as finger peg delivery which is
initially aimed to the right of the jack and when it rolls it curves
towards its left. This shot is very tricky and widely used in the
game.

3. Backhand Draw − This type of delivery is simply the opposite of
forehand delivery. It is widely executed by the left-handers. Its
other name is thumb peg delivery. The same bowler can also bowl
it from their right hand. Here the ball, after being rolled is curved
towards the right direction, while aiming toward the left of the
jack.

Fitness Components

You need to have good:

● Mental Skills - In lawn bowls the key to improving your game is


to train your mind and emotions equally as well as you train your
physical body. This is mental toughness and means changing the
way you think and react to your outer and inner senses as follows •
Externally: controlling your external senses such as what you see,
hear, feel, taste, and smell,
Internally: controlling your inner imagination from forming
mental images or concepts of what is not present to the senses
such as visualizing what’s not occurring, misinterpreting what is
being said, internal feelings such as shock and fear, inner feelings
of hunger, smell and taste.

● Coordination - This means having mental and physical


coordination with muscular atonement and strength to perform the
required amount of delivery shots throughout the event.

● Balance - What lawn bowlers need, increasingly as they get older,


is improved balance. Most delivery motions involve stepping
forward with the advancing foot and a brief balancing on the
anchor foot. Brief as this is, a partial loss of balance by your entire
the body will cause deviations from the desired line and weight for
your shot.

Procedures:

● The first thing is to hold the ball strongly in your hands.

● Make sure you feel the bowl and have an idea of which side the
bowl is biased.
● Remember the goal is to get the bowl as close as possible to the
jack.
● You also need to position your middle finger on the edge of the
bowl for gripping purposes.
● The standing position you adopt also plays a crucial role. Make a
point of standing in a perfect position while your shoulders should
be square.
9

Rolling the Bowl

● As you throw the bowl, make a point of stepping close to the


throw line. Then bend your legs and roll the ball. If you need
additional stability, you can lean your free arm against your leg.
● It’s important to pay close attention to what you’re doing since
every part of the body gets involved.
● However, the idea is to get maximum stability so that scoring will
also be easy.
● To keep the bowl stable on each side, use your index finger and
thumb.
